Host Roy Bejarano sits down with Drew Franklin and Dr. Gavin Setzen, leaders in ENT and allergy care, to discuss the evolution of specialty healthcare, MSO development, and scaling a multi-site practice. They explore how healthcare leadership, patient access models, and value-based care innovations are reshaping the industry.

In this episode, Drew and Gavin share healthcare industry insights on private equity vs. independent growth, optimizing clinical operations, and integrating ancillary services like allergy, audiology, and imaging. They also unveil an ENT urgent care model designed to improve patient access and cost efficiency.

Drew Franklin, MBA, FACMPE – Medical Practice Executive, ENT Administrator at ENT Specialty Partners

I’m a strategic advisor for Albany ENT and Allergy Services. I’ve been with the practice for four years. I’ve been in ENT for 18 years, having previously worked with ENT and Allergy Associates, which is the largest Ear, Nose and Throat practice in the country. I have my MBA from NYU Stern. I’m a fellow of the American College of Medical Practice Executives, and I’m very happy to be here.

Gavin Setzen – CEO & President at Albany ENT & Allergy Services

My journey’s a little circuitous to Albany, having grown up in South Africa. I went to medical school in South Africa, did a short stint at a family practice, 60 miles north of North Dakota, waiting for my green card. I completed a partial general surgery residency in New York City. Before coming up to Albany, I completed my ENT Head and Neck surgery residency here and loved the Adirondacks, the upstate New York area. I had a great opportunity to take over the practice of a solo practitioner and have lived in upstate New York since that time. We developed a great platform in comprehensive otolaryngology here, growing the practice to now our 10th physician and onboarding our 20th physician assistant. We have a very diverse, broadbased, comprehensive type of practice and we can certainly talk more about the offerings and ancillaries and other care services that we provide. It’s been a very rewarding, important journey, and we’re glad to be providing care to upstate New York and contiguous communities in southern Vermont, Western Massachusetts, and the like.
